Ranchi’s Bad Roads: High Court Defers Hearing To Tuesday

Ranchi: The Jharkhand High Court on Monday heard a public interest litigation (PIL) demanding repair of Ranchi’s internal and connecting roads. During the hearing, the Ranchi Municipal Corporation submitted its affidavit, while the state government requested more time.

Affidavit submitted, more time granted to state

The division bench of Chief Justice M S Ramachandra Rao and Justice Rajesh Shankar directed the state government to file its affidavit by Tuesday, May 6. The next hearing has now been scheduled for the same day.

In its affidavit, Ranchi Municipal Corporation stated that roads like Lalji Hirji Road, Vishnu Talkies Lane, Madhukam Road, and Mount Motor Road fall under its jurisdiction. The Corporation has written to the Urban Development Department on September 25, 2024, and March 6, 2025, seeking approval of funds for repairs.

Petition highlights risks to patients and public

The PIL, filed by Shubham Kataruka, claims that except for major roads, most arterial and link roads in Ranchi are in poor condition. The petitioner especially highlighted the area around Bada Talab, where large potholes pose serious risks. It was also argued that ambulances transporting patients struggle to navigate these deteriorated roads.
